Good Hope is a CDP located in Fayette County, Ohio. Good Hope has a 2025 population of 267. Good Hope is currently growing at a rate of 1.14% annually and its population has increased by 15.58%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 231 in 2020.

The average household income in Good Hope is $43,344 with a poverty rate of 10.05%. The median age in Good Hope is 38.5 years: 9.9 years for males, and 39.2 years for females.

Families: A family includes the owner or renter of the home along with everyone related to them - whether through birth, marriage, or adoption. This includes relatives like spouses, children, parents, siblings, grandparents, and any other family members.
Households: A household includes all the people who occupy a housing unit (such as a house or apartment) as their usual place of residence.
Non Families: A nonfamily household is either someone living alone or when the owner/renter lives with people they aren't related to, like roommates.
